A luxurious and beautifully presented one bedroom apartment on the fourth floor of this former clothing factory boasting private outside space.
Ideal for those looking for a prized property to call home in their initial step onto the property ladder. The flat comprises a bright and spacious lounge with bespoke joinery, offering ample and discrete storage in addition to a home office space next to the entrance to a balcony with views over Charterhouse Square and the BT Tower. The chic and modern open-plan kitchen benefits from marble work surfaces and a dark wooden breakfast bar with hidden storage acting as a natural division from the lounge. A clever pocket door has been installed to close off the living space from the rear of the property where one finds a made to measure walk-in wardrobe with built-in shelving and drawers, a generously proportioned double bedroom and a wet room with a walk-in rain shower.
Cathedral Lodge benefits from lift access, a daytime porter, and an expansive communal roof terrace with stunning city views. This flat is being sold with no onward chain and with an off-street private parking.
The City is within walking distance whilst the closest stations are Barbican and Farringdon offering access to Metropolitan, Hammersmith and City, Circle and the Elizabeth Lines as well as Thameslink Services.
Clerkenwell is renowned for its cafés, bars, and restaurants whilst the property is just a short walk to Waitrose for shopping and the world-renowned Barbican Arts Centre with its major art gallery, concert hall, theatres, and cinemas as well as the lso St Luke's music venue which is home to the London Symphony Orchestra.
